Read on to see the message of Christianity explained, known as ‘the gospel’, which literally means ‘the good news’.

In the beginning

The bible says that we were created to be in relationship with God, to know him personally and rule the earth.

Genesis 1:27-28: ‘So God created man in his own image…male and female he created them…. And God said to them, ‘Be fruitful and multiply and fill the earth and subdue it.’’

Our own way

However, each of us has decided to go our own way, to ignore God’s ways and do the very things he told us not to do. The bible calls this ‘sin’.

Romans 3:23: ‘All have sinned and fallen short of the glory of God’

Separated from God

Our sin separates us from God and no matter how many good deeds we try and do, we are still sinners by nature. Since God is just and holy, we are destined to be separated from Him for eternity.

Romans 6:23: ‘The wages if sin is death, but the free gift of God is eternal life in Christ Jesus.’

The good news

But in his love for us, God has done something about it. He sent his Son Jesus to earth, to live a perfect life and be crucified on the cross, taking the punishment for our sin that we deserved. God poured out his anger against our sin on Jesus, not upon on us.

Romans 5:8: ‘But God shows his love for us in that while we were still sinners, Christ died for us.’

The response

This is great news! All we need do is turn away from our old life and turn to God. This is done in 3 steps:

    Admit- admit that you are a sinner in need of forgiveness.
    Believe- believe that Jesus is the Son of God and that on the cross, he took the punishment that your sin deserved.
    Commit- commit your life to him. Be baptised and filled with the Spirit and join a local church, where you can be helped to grow in your faith.

Romans 10:9: ‘If you confess with your mouth that Jesus is Lord and believe in your heart that God raised him from the dead, you will be saved.’

Acts 2:41: ‘So those who received his word were baptised and there were added that day about three thousand souls.’
